I understand your concern and would explain that these blood pressure fluctuations are quite normal due to the stresful situation that you are going through.
But if your diastolic blood pressure values are persistently high ( above 100mm Hg), I would recommend increasing the doses of your anti hypertensive drugs.
Regarding your shortness of breath, I would recommend consulting with your attending physician for a physical exam and some tests:
- complete blood count for anemia
- a resting ECG and cardiac ultrasound in order to examine your heart function and structure
- a chest X ray study and pulmonary function tests
- fasting glucose
- blood electrolytes.
An exercise cardiac stress test may be necessary to exclude possible coronary artery disease.
